Does Costco Sell Tires?
Costco does sell tires— a vital part of any vehicle, especially for those who regularly use their cars for commuting and driving. However, the quality and availability of this service can vary depending on the store location. Some locations have dedicated automotive departments, while others might not have the facilities to sell or install tires on-site. It's always advisable to check specifically with your local Costco store to determine what services are offered.
